Background

SCHOTT Pharma (1SXP) shares surged more than 15% on Thursday after the company released strong preliminary third-quarter results, raised its full-year fiscal 2026 forecast, and announced the resolution of a key customer dispute that had previously weighed on the stock.

Strong Results and Upgraded Guidance

The injectable drug packaging specialist reported preliminary constant-currency revenue growth of approximately 8% for the third quarter, more than double the consensus estimate of 3.5%, according to a company announcement made after Wednesday's market close. The company also posted an EBITDA margin of approximately 27% for the period.

Buoyed by the strong performance, SCHOTT Pharma raised its full-year 2026 outlook:

  • Constant-currency revenue growth is now forecast to be between 5% and 6%, up from a prior range of 2% to 5%.
  • The EBITDA margin target was lifted to a range of 27% to 28%, from a previous estimate of approximately 27%.

Both revised metrics now exceed current market expectations, signaling management's increased confidence for the remainder of the fiscal year.

Customer Dispute Resolved

Critically, the company also confirmed it had reached a settlement with a key glass syringe customer. This dispute had triggered a profit warning in December 2025 and was viewed by analysts as a significant overhang on investor sentiment. The resolution removes a major source of uncertainty that had pressured the stock.

Market Reaction and Analyst Upgrades

The combination of positive news created a powerful catalyst for the shares, which traded up 15.2% at €20.30. The rally was further supported by an analyst upgrade from RBC Capital, which raised its rating on SCHOTT Pharma to Outperform from Sector Perform and lifted its price target to €21 from €18. This followed a recent upgrade from Deutsche Bank on July 6, which raised its rating to Buy with a €22 price target, suggesting a broader shift in analyst sentiment.
